JIELONG 3 DEB, 62575 is space debris in LEO originally from a launch on Mon, 13 Jan 2025 UTC launched from the Yellow Sea Launch Area, China (YSLA). Debris objects in space refer to the collection of defunct objects orbiting the Earth. Examples of debris include non-operational satellites, rocket bodies, and fragments generated from explosions, collisions, or faulty payload assembly.
